How much power does a generator make?

Type Power (watts)
Bicycle dynamo 3
Hand-cranked USB generator 20
Micro wind turbine 500
Small diesel generator 5000 (5kW)

What energy does a dynamo use?

The electric dynamo uses rotating coils of wire and magnetic fields to convert mechanical rotation into a pulsing direct electric current through Faraday’s law of induction.

How does a dynamo convert energy?

A dynamo is an electric generator that produces direct current using a commutator. The dynamo uses wire coils that rotate creating a magnetic field. This action converts the mechanical energy of the rotation to a direct electric current.

How much electricity does a bike dynamo produce?

Related to that, a typical bicycle dynamo generates 6V and 3W of alternating current. Sure wouldn’t power a 100W lightbulb, but it still can charge phones and power some decent LED flashlights, although not both at the same time.

How does a bicycle dynamo generate electricity?

The dynamo has a wheel that touches the back tyre. As the bicycle moves, the wheel turns a magnet inside a coil. This induces enough electricity to run the bicycle’s lights. The faster the bicycle moves, the greater the induced voltage – and the brighter the lights.

How is a dynamo made?

A voltage is produced when a magnet moves in a coil of wire. It is not practical to generate large amounts of electricity by passing a magnet in and out of a coil of wire. Instead, generators induce a current by spinning a coil of wire inside a magnetic field, or by spinning a magnet inside a coil of wire.

What is dynamo process?

Dynamo theory describes the process through which a rotating, convecting, and electrically conducting fluid acts to maintain a magnetic field. The conductive fluid in the geodynamo is liquid iron in the outer core, and in the solar dynamo is ionized gas at the tachocline.

How can the produced amount of electricity from a dynamo be increased?

The produced amount of electricity from the dynamo can be increased by using a strong magnet , and by increasing the number of turns in the moving coils . Wind electric power stations use wind energy to move the dynamo .

What is the working principle of a dynamo?

Dynamo is made up of a copper coil and a magnet , It converts mechanical ( kinetic ) energy into electric energy , where the kinetic energy moves the copper coil between the two poles of the magnet to produce the electricity .
